Java编程必备词汇解析

需积分: 16 1 下载量 38 浏览量 更新于2024-07-15 收藏 1.52MB PDF 举报
"JAVA常用单词.pdf" 是一份专门为Java开发者准备的英语词汇表,旨在帮助他们在日常开发和学习过程中更好地理解和运用专业术语。这份文档涵盖了从基础到高级的各种Java编程相关的英文单词,对提升阅读文档、编写代码和交流能力有着重要作用。 1. **集合类词汇**:如 "collection"、"set"、"series" 和 "array",这些都是Java编程中用来组织数据的基本结构,了解这些单词有助于理解各种数据结构的使用。 2. **关键字与概念**:"abstract" 表示抽象的,常用于定义抽象类;"access" 涉及到类和方法的访问控制;"abstract class" 和 "interface" 是面向对象设计的关键概念;"accessor" 通常指的是getter和setter方法。 3. **异常处理**:"accidental" 可能用于描述意外抛出的异常;"handle" 和 "exception" 是处理程序运行时错误的关键词汇。 4. **流程控制**:"act as…" 可能出现在方法的描述中,表示一个方法扮演某种角色;"action" 在事件驱动编程中很重要,比如按钮点击事件的处理。 5. **状态与激活**:"activation" 可能是指对象的激活状态,例如在Spring框架中的bean激活;"active" 和 "inactive" 描述了对象或服务的状态。 6. **精度与准确性**:"accurate" 强调代码的精确性,特别是在计算和数据处理中;"approximate" 对应的是近似值。 7. **操作与交互**:"adapt" 和 "adaptation" 与代码的适应性和适配性有关,比如适配不同的硬件或软件环境;"adapter" 类通常用于接口转换。 8. **存储与管理**:"accumulate" 表示数据的累积,常用于描述集合的增长;"cache" 和 "storage" 是内存管理和性能优化的关键词。 9. **条件与比较**:"actual" 和 "expected" 可用于测试中,比较实际结果和期望结果;"compare" 和 "comparison" 在排序算法和逻辑判断中常见。 10. **类与对象**:"class" 是Java的核心,"instance" 是类的实例;"object-oriented" 表示面向对象编程。 11. **网络与通信**:"address" 指网络地址,如IP或URL;"connect" 用于描述网络连接;"socket" 是网络通信的基础。 12. **并发与多线程**:"concurrent" 描述同时发生的操作,"thread" 是多线程编程中的基本单元。 13. **其他辅助词汇**:"additional" 表示额外的,可能用于描述附加功能或参数;"efficient" 强调效率,是优化代码时关注的焦点。 通过学习这份词汇表,Java开发者可以增强其专业英语能力,更流畅地阅读英文文档,参与国际技术交流,从而提升自己的职业竞争力。